    >how can I bulk up as much as possibe while staying fast?
    Speed is from force in relation to mass so you have to retain your strength to weight ratio as you bulk. Very hard to also retain your cardio if you're not built that size naturally.
    Gronk was around the same height as you (a little taller) and a whopping 40lbs heavier. With abs. Not only that, Gronk could block as well as he could catch as well as route run as well as pick up yards after the catch. Assuming you are already very low body fat, training your ass off and eating the house down, there is only one way to put on that much lean muscle - PEDs. All that said, I'm assuming you aren't reaching for the literal heights of a future first ballot hall of famer with 4 rings. First thing I'd say is assess your strengths and figure out if tight end really is the best position for you. If you have great hands and route running consider receiver. That way you don't have to put on any more size. If you are actually a really good blocker and have good proportions for it then you'll be ok if you lose a little speed bulking up and sticking at tight end. You have no real choice than to pin test. Training wise, westside barbell will be the go here. Westside barbell example training for squats would be:
    Strength day: 8 - 12 sets of 1 - 3 reps @ 80-90% max
    Dynamic day: 8 - 12 sets of 2 - 3 reps @ 50-60% of your max using chains or bands and exploding as fast as possible through your reps
    Repetition day: 8 - 12 sets of 8 - 12 reps @ 70-80% of your max
    Obviously this kind of training is built around PEDS. If you put yourself on IFBB pro levels of gear, put the work in and EAT you'll get the results. Apart from that you will need a technique coach to train with pretty much daily. good luck bossy, don't forget about us if you make it.

    Beyond physicality you need smarts. Gronk was definitely a loveable but dumb frat bro when he got into the league, but he was still incredibly smart on the field. Tight Ends need to be able to do *everything*. Block, catch, routes, you need to be able to do it all. You're a amalgamation of a Linemen and a receiver, and you need to be able to do both roles effectively. Sure there's plenty of Tight Ends who weren't super physical. Jimmy Graham before the injuries, Tony Gonzalez to an extent, Kelce, and so on. But Gronk and the best of the best separated themselves by being physical. He could outrun a DB (before the injuries) and on the next play block a star DE with no help.

    You're going to need to be able to understand a entire offensive playbook and have the smarts/physical ability to effectively play different positions on any given play.
